Вопросы к Поиску с Алисой

Примеры ответов Поиска с Алисой
Главная / Наука и образование / Чем отличается оператор DISTINCT от других методов фильтрации данных?
Вопрос для Поиска с Алисой
4 февраля

Чем отличается оператор DISTINCT от других методов фильтрации данных?

Алиса
На основе источников, возможны неточности

Оператор DISTINCT отличается от других методов фильтрации данных тем, что он выбирает уникальные значения в столбцах запроса, исключая дубликаты. victor-komlev.ru Этот метод отличается быстродействием, так как не обрабатывает группы и расходует меньше процессорных ресурсов. sky.pro

Другие методы фильтрации данных, например GROUP BY, отличаются по своим функциям:

  • DISTINCT используется для получения уникальных строк, отличающихся друг от друга любым отображаемым полем. ru.stackoverflow.com
  • GROUP BY объединяет результаты выборки по одному или нескольким столбцам, при этом можно использовать агрегатные функции SUM, AVG, MAX и другие. ru.stackoverflow.com

Выбор между этими методами зависит от конкретных условий задачи: DISTINCT предпочтительнее для простых задач по получению списка уникальных значений, а GROUP BY — в случаях, когда помимо фильтрации уникальных значений требуются агрегационные функции. sky.pro

Примеры полезных ответов Поиска с Алисой на вопросы из разных сфер. Вопросы сгенерированы нейросетью YandexGPT для актуальных тем, которые определяются на базе обобщённых запросов к Поиску с Алисой.
Задать новый вопрос
Задайте вопрос...
…и сразу получите ответ в Поиске с Алисой
Войдите, чтобы поставить лайк
С Яндекс ID это займёт пару секунд
Войти
Tue Jul 15 2025 10:55:15 GMT+0300 (Moscow Standard Time)